Biography
Remnants of the Broken Hydra.
The single middle head of a three headed hydra imperial. When the body was sliced in half by a holy blade, they became undone. Breaking into two main bodies, and a head falling to the ground. The head infused with the same forbidden magic that drew them back the first time, willed the head back to life, sprouting tiny legs and arms, the lizard-like head became its own body. Drawing energy from its stronger halves, this dragon cannot survive too far away from its body before it reverts back to a lifeless doll.
She cannot fly and relies heavily on behind carried around by either Arapeta or Verqent and can be found digging her tiny claws into one half of the original emperor body.
She can, however, tell which head is telling the truth and which one lies. She also knows which one is actually Arapeta and Verqent. There's a lot of debate whether they tell the truth over which is named which.
The three pieces are connected on a spiritual level and can feel each other's pain, so they're never far apart. They can be found sleeping on top of each other claiming it 'makes them feel whole again.'
"One head lies, one tells the truth
Third one makes exaggerated gestures and winks when one of the others is speaking, constantly cuts them off and gives hints about whos who but is Dumb and cant really remember which one lies and ooh a butterfly."
